Brand voice isn't just marketing fluff; it is your handshake. It is how your customers recognize you. If you run a luxury HVAC company, your voice is likely professional, reassuring, and polite. If you run a high-energy e-commerce store for extreme sports gear, your voice is probably punchy, informal, and direct.
When you introduce AI that hasn't been trained on your specific voice, you risk jarring your customers. A polite luxury client receiving a "Hey buddy!" message from a bot creates immediate distrust. When you scale a human team, maintaining quality control is difficult. Every new hire brings their own communication style. With an AI agent trained on your brand voice, you can handle ten times the volume without the tone shifting. Whether you handle one inquiry or one thousand, the response style remains consistent.
Customers do not operate on a 9-to-5 schedule. If a client has a question at 2:00 AM, they want an answer, not a "we'll get back to you" auto-responder. AI support that keeps your brand voice allows you to engage leads immediately, regardless of the hour. It captures the lead while the iron is hot, using the same persuasive language your best sales rep would use.

To understand the utility of this technology, we need to look at where it fits into daily operations.
For service-based businesses, the phone ringing is good, but missing the call is bad. An AI agent can answer incoming calls or texts instantly. It doesn't just say "hello"; it engages. It asks qualifying questions based on your criteria. If you are a plumber, it asks about the type of leak. If you are a consultant, it asks about the prospect's budget.
Because the AI is trained to keep your brand voice, the prospect feels heard. The AI can then book the appointment directly into your calendar. For a deeper dive into the technical setup, you can review our comprehensive guide on the underlying system.
Brand voice isn't just external; it's internal too. How does your business communicate with vendors or confirm details with existing clients? AI support can manage invoice follow-ups, schedule confirmations, and data entry. It maintains a professional, consistent tone in emails that ensures your business looks organized and reliable.
The most common use case is handling repetitive questions. "What are your hours?" "Do you ship to X?" "What is your return policy?" Instead of your staff typing the same answers 50 times a day, the AI handles it. Crucially, it does not copy-paste a robotic block of text. It formulates the answer using your brand’s preferred phrasing. If your brand is cheeky and fun, the AI might add a relevant emoji or a light-hearted comment. If your brand is strictly corporate, the AI remains formal.
